To proceed with a complaint against the store, consider these steps:
- Document Everything: Keep all receipts, product details, and any communication with the store.
- Contact the Store: Speak to a manager about the issue and request a resolution.
- File a Complaint: If unresolved, you can file a complaint with the Texas Attorney General's Office or the Better Business Bureau.
- Small Claims Court: Consider this if you seek compensation.

When speaking to the manager, you can request the following:
- Refund or Replacement: Ask for a refund on the coolant or a replacement with the correct product.
- Cover System Flush Costs: Request that O’Reilly's cover the cost of the system flush due to their error.
- Written Confirmation: Ask for written confirmation of any agreement.
